Discontinued — last reported Q3 '23

Equity

Treasury Stock, Value

Biogen Treasury Stock, Value remained flat by 0.0% to $2.98B in Q1 2026 compared to the prior quarter. Year-over-year, this metric was flat by 0.0%, from $2.98B to $2.98B. Over 5 years (FY 2020 to FY 2025), Treasury Stock, Value shows relatively stable performance with a 0.0% CAGR. This decline may warrant attention — for this metric, higher values are generally preferred.

Analysis

StatementBalance Sheet Statement
SectionEquity
CategoryCapital Allocation
SignalHigher is better
VolatilityModerate
First reportedQ4 2015
Last reportedQ3 2023

How to read this metric

An increase indicates an active share buyback program, often signaling management's belief that the stock is undervalued or a commitment to returning capital to shareholders.

Detailed definition

This represents the value of shares that the company has repurchased from the open market and holds in its own treasury....

Peer comparison

Commonly used by mature companies to manage share count and return capital to investors.

Metric ID: equity_treasury_stock_value

Historical Data

20 periods
 Q2 '21Q3 '21Q4 '21Q1 '22Q2 '22Q3 '22Q4 '22Q1 '23Q2 '23Q3 '23Q4 '23Q1 '24Q2 '24Q3 '24Q4 '24Q1 '25Q2 '25Q3 '25Q4 '25Q1 '26
Value$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B$2.98B
QoQ Change+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%
YoY Change+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%+0.0%
Range$2.98B$2.98B
CAGR+0.0%
Avg YoY Growth+0.0%
Median YoY Growth+0.0%
Current Streak19+ quarters growth

Treasury Stock, Value at Other Companies

Frequently Asked Questions

What is Biogen's treasury stock, value?
Biogen (BIIB) reported treasury stock, value of $2.98B in Q1 2026.
How has Biogen's treasury stock, value changed year-over-year?
Biogen's treasury stock, value decreased by 0.0% year-over-year, from $2.98B to $2.98B.
What is the long-term trend for Biogen's treasury stock, value?
Over 5 years (2020 to 2025), Biogen's treasury stock, value has grown at a 0.0% compound annual growth rate (CAGR), from $2.98B to $2.98B.
What does treasury stock, value mean?
The value of company shares that have been bought back from the market.